Output 89838198503e76aa5f9ca6b6d13df85aa1761408e97b4511f5a06c6b0758a7e4:1

value
84383496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9a5b5cb8e0c8b6463bfbec68ca2a8fb5afa32c0 OP_EQUAL
address
3L5EFqtyfPMzqqDT2zxwang6RECkHyEZDb
transaction
89838198503e76aa5f9ca6b6d13df85aa1761408e97b4511f5a06c6b0758a7e4
spent
true